Git 是一种分布式版本控制系统,可以帮助开发团队管理和协作处理代码。
Git 的基本概念包括:
-
版本库(Repository):保存代码和其他文件的地方。它包含仓库的历史记录,包括每次提交的信息。
-
提交(Commit):保存更改的过程,每次提交会生成一个唯一的版本号。开发者可以在提交时添加相关描述。
-
分支(Branch):相当于开发线路,它指向一个提交。可以使用不同的分支,在不同时间完成不同的开发任务。这使得多人协作开发更容易。
-
合并(Merge):将不同的分支合并到一个分支中。可以使用合并将两个或多个分支的历史记录合并到一个新的分支中。
Git 的基本使用方法包括:
-
初始化一个仓库:使用 git init 命令可以创建一个新的 Git 仓库。
-
添加文件到仓库:使用 git add 命令可以将文件添加到暂存区。
-
提交文件到仓库:使用 git commit 命令可以将暂存区中的文件提交到版本库中。
-
查看提交历史:使用 git log 命令可以查看当前分支的提交历史。
-
创建和合并分支:使用 git branch 命令可以创建新分支。使用 git merge 命令可以将分支合并到当前分支。
-
回退更改:使用 git reset 命令可以将 HEAD 移动到指定的提交。使用 git revert 命令可以撤销之前的提交。
-
远程仓库操作:使用 git remote 命令可以管理远程仓库。使用 git fetch 命令可以从远程仓库下载最新的提交。使用 git pull 命令可以将远程仓库的提交合并到本地仓库。使用 git push 命令可以将本地仓库的提交推送到远程仓库。